Sony INZONE H5 and Beatsbydre Beats Studio Buds + are premium wireless headphones designed to deliver high-quality sound along with advanced features like noise cancellation and long battery life. Sony INZONE H5 and Beatsbydre Beats Studio Buds + offer different noise cancellation capabilities (Sound Isolation vs Active Noise Cancelling), which can impact how effectively they block external noise. Battery life varies between the two (28 Hours vs 36 Hours), which affects how long you can use them on a single charge.
Verdict: Choosing between Sony INZONE H5 and Beatsbydre Beats Studio Buds + depends on whether you value better sound, longer battery life, or enhanced features.
